The world of computer hardware and technology is constantly evolving, and one of the most significant advancements in recent years is the introduction of Turbo Boost technology. This innovative feature allows processors to temporarily increase their clock speed, resulting in improved performance and efficiency. However, the question remains: Should I enable Turbo Boost? In this article, we’ll delve into the world of Turbo Boost, exploring its benefits, drawbacks, and the implications of enabling it on your system.
The Basics of Turbo Boost
Before we dive into the pros and cons of enabling Turbo Boost, it’s essential to understand how it works. Turbo Boost is a technology developed by Intel, which allows processors to dynamically adjust their clock speed based on the workload. When the system detects that a processor core is operating below its maximum capacity, Turbo Boost kicks in, increasing the clock speed to boost performance.
This process is achieved through a combination of hardware and software components. The processor’s power management unit (PMU) monitors the system’s power consumption and thermal design power (TDP). When the PMU detects that the processor is operating within a safe thermal envelope, it sends a signal to the processor’s clock speed controller, which then increases the clock speed to the Turbo Boost frequency.
Turbo Boost Frequencies
The Turbo Boost frequency varies depending on the specific processor model and its architecture. For example, Intel’s Core i7-12700K processor has a base clock speed of 3.7 GHz, but it can reach a Turbo Boost frequency of up to 5.0 GHz. This significant increase in clock speed can result in substantial performance gains, making Turbo Boost an attractive feature for users who require high-performance processing.
The Benefits of Enabling Turbo Boost
Now that we’ve covered the basics of Turbo Boost, let’s explore the benefits of enabling this feature on your system.
Improved Performance
The most significant advantage of enabling Turbo Boost is the improvement in system performance. With increased clock speeds, Turbo Boost can boost processor performance by up to 20% or more, depending on the workload. This is particularly beneficial for users who engage in resource-intensive activities such as:
- Gaming: Higher frame rates and faster rendering times
- Video Editing: Faster rendering and export times
- 3D Modeling: Smoother performance and faster rendering
- Scientific Simulations: Faster calculation times and improved accuracy
Increased Productivity
Turbo Boost can also increase productivity by reducing the time it takes to complete tasks. With faster processing speeds, users can complete tasks more quickly, allowing them to focus on other activities or take on additional tasks.
Competitive Advantage
In competitive environments, such as gaming tournaments or high-performance computing clusters, Turbo Boost can provide a significant competitive advantage. The increased processing power can give gamers an edge over their opponents, while high-performance computing clusters can process large datasets more quickly.
The Drawbacks of Enabling Turbo Boost
While Turbo Boost can provide significant performance gains, it’s essential to consider the potential drawbacks of enabling this feature on your system.
Increased Power Consumption
Turbo Boost requires increased power consumption to achieve higher clock speeds. This can lead to higher electricity bills, increased heat generation, and reduced battery life in mobile devices.
Thermal Concerns
The increased power consumption and heat generation associated with Turbo Boost can lead to thermal concerns. If the system is not properly cooled, the processor may throttle or slow down to prevent overheating, negating the benefits of Turbo Boost.
Reduced Processor Lifespan
The increased stress on the processor caused by Turbo Boost can lead to a reduced processor lifespan. This is particularly concerning for users who plan to keep their system for an extended period or rely on their system for critical tasks.
Who Should Enable Turbo Boost?
Turbo Boost is not suitable for every user. However, there are specific scenarios where enabling Turbo Boost can be highly beneficial.
Gamers and Enthusiasts
Gamers and enthusiasts who require high-performance processing for gaming, video editing, or other resource-intensive activities can benefit significantly from Turbo Boost.
Professionals and Businesses
Professionals and businesses that rely on high-performance computing for tasks such as scientific simulations, video rendering, or data processing can also benefit from Turbo Boost.
Overclockers and Tweakers
Overclockers and tweakers who push their systems to the limit can use Turbo Boost to achieve even higher clock speeds and performance gains.
Who Should Disable Turbo Boost?
On the other hand, there are scenarios where disabling Turbo Boost might be a better option.
Low-Power Systems
Users with low-power systems or mobile devices may want to disable Turbo Boost to conserve battery life and reduce heat generation.
Budget-Constrained Users
Budget-constrained users who are not concerned with high-performance processing may not need Turbo Boost and can disable it to reduce power consumption and heat generation.
Reliability-Critical Systems
Users with reliability-critical systems, such as servers or data centers, may want to disable Turbo Boost to ensure maximum system uptime and reliability.
Conclusion
In conclusion, Turbo Boost can be a highly beneficial feature for users who require high-performance processing. However, it’s essential to consider the potential drawbacks, including increased power consumption, thermal concerns, and reduced processor lifespan. By understanding the benefits and drawbacks of Turbo Boost, users can make an informed decision about whether to enable this feature on their system.
Ultimately, the decision to enable Turbo Boost depends on your specific needs and priorities. If you require high-performance processing for resource-intensive tasks, Turbo Boost can provide a significant performance boost. However, if you’re concerned about power consumption, heat generation, or processor lifespan, disabling Turbo Boost might be a better option.
Remember to carefully consider your system’s specifications, usage patterns, and performance requirements before making a decision about Turbo Boost. By doing so, you can optimize your system’s performance and ensure that it meets your needs and expectations.
What is Turbo Boost and how does it work?
Turbo Boost is a feature developed by Intel that allows processors to dynamically increase their clock speed when the system requires extra processing power. This is achieved by adjusting the processor’s power consumption and voltage to ensure that the increased clock speed does not result in overheating or damage to the processor. Turbo Boost is typically used in applications that require short bursts of high-performance processing, such as video editing, gaming, and scientific simulations.
Turbo Boost works by monitoring the processor’s power consumption, temperature, and usage patterns. When the system detects that the processor has headroom to operate at a higher clock speed, it increases the clock speed to provide a performance boost. This is done without exceeding the processor’s thermal design power (TDP) or power consumption limits, ensuring that the processor remains within safe operating conditions. Turbo Boost can provide significant performance gains, especially in applications that are heavily reliant on processor performance.
What are the benefits of enabling Turbo Boost?
Enabling Turbo Boost can provide several benefits, including improved system performance, increased productivity, and enhanced user experience. By dynamically increasing the processor’s clock speed, Turbo Boost can help to accelerate tasks and applications that require high-performance processing. This can result in faster rendering times, improved frame rates, and reduced processing times for tasks such as video editing, 3D modeling, and data compression.
Additionally, Turbo Boost can help to improve system responsiveness and reduce lag, making it ideal for applications that require real-time processing and fast data transfer. Enabling Turbo Boost can also help to improve system efficiency, as it allows the processor to operate at higher clock speeds when needed, reducing the need for manual overclocking and minimizing the risk of overheating.
What are the potential drawbacks of enabling Turbo Boost?
While Turbo Boost can provide several benefits, there are also potential drawbacks to consider. One of the main concerns is increased power consumption, which can lead to higher energy bills, increased heat generation, and reduced battery life in mobile devices. Additionally, Turbo Boost can also increase the risk of overheating, especially in systems that are not properly cooled or configured.
Furthermore, Turbo Boost may not be suitable for all systems or applications, as it can also increase wear and tear on the processor, reducing its lifespan. In some cases, Turbo Boost may also lead to reduced system stability, as it can push the processor beyond its recommended specifications. Therefore, it is essential to carefully consider the pros and cons of enabling Turbo Boost and to ensure that the system is properly configured and cooled to handle the increased performance demands.
How does Turbo Boost impact processor temperature?
Turbo Boost can have a significant impact on processor temperature, as it increases the clock speed and power consumption of the processor. When Turbo Boost is enabled, the processor generates more heat, which can lead to increased temperatures if not properly cooled. This can be a concern, especially in systems that are not designed to handle high-performance processing or those that are operating in hot environments.
However, most modern systems are designed to handle the increased heat generation associated with Turbo Boost. They often feature advanced cooling systems, such as heat sinks, fans, and thermal management algorithms, to ensure that the processor operates within safe temperature ranges. Additionally, Turbo Boost is designed to monitor the processor’s temperature and adjust the clock speed accordingly, to prevent overheating and damage to the processor.
Can I manually control Turbo Boost settings?
Yes, most modern systems allow users to manually control Turbo Boost settings through the system’s BIOS or UEFI firmware. This can be done by accessing the advanced settings or performance options and adjusting the Turbo Boost settings to suit specific needs. Users can typically set the maximum turbo frequency, adjust the turbo boost ratio, and configure other settings to optimize performance and power consumption.
However, manual control of Turbo Boost settings requires a good understanding of the system’s hardware and performance requirements. Incorrectly configuring Turbo Boost settings can lead to system instability, overheating, or reduced performance. Therefore, it is essential to carefully follow the manufacturer’s instructions and guidelines when adjusting Turbo Boost settings.
Is Turbo Boost available on all processors?
Turbo Boost is a feature developed by Intel, and it is primarily available on Intel Core i5 and i7 processors. However, not all Intel processors support Turbo Boost, and it is typically reserved for high-performance processors.
Other manufacturers, such as AMD, have developed similar technologies, such as Turbo Core, which provide similar performance boosts. However, the specific features and implementation may differ between vendors. It is essential to check the specifications of the processor to determine if Turbo Boost or similar technologies are supported.
What are the alternatives to Turbo Boost?
There are several alternatives to Turbo Boost, depending on the specific system and performance requirements. One alternative is overclocking, which involves manually increasing the processor’s clock speed to achieve higher performance. However, overclocking can be risky and may void the warranty, so it is essential to carefully follow the manufacturer’s guidelines and procedures.
Another alternative is to use other performance-boosting technologies, such as Hyper-Threading or simultaneous multithreading, which can also provide significant performance gains. Additionally, using high-performance cooling systems, such as liquid cooling, can help to reduce temperatures and allow for higher clock speeds. The choice of alternative will depend on the specific system requirements and performance needs.